Title: | Buddhist temple in Inausawa Estate |
Description: | 277 x 212 mm. A view showing a forest scene with a temple hewn from rock. It appears that an 'entrance' area with two doorways has been constructed from man-made materials as an extension to the rock. There are a number of people pictured, both by the entrance and on top of the rock, and they give an indication of its large size. The exact location of this temple is unknown. Photograph taken circa 1886. |
